Key Features — Pentax 40mm f/2.8
Pancake Form Factor: One of the slimmest lenses available for Pentax DSLRs, keeping the overall camera profile minimal and highly portable.
80g Ultralight Build: At just 80g, it adds virtually no noticeable weight to a camera body, making it ideal for all-day carry.
40mm Standard Focal Length: Equivalent to approximately 61mm on APS-C, offering a natural field of view well-suited to everyday and street photography.
f/2.8 Maximum Aperture: Provides solid light-gathering capability and background separation in a lens of this compact size.
HD Lens Coating: Pentax's HD coating reduces flare and ghosting for improved contrast and clarity in high-contrast lighting situations.
Autofocus with Manual Override: Supports both AF and MF shooting, giving photographers flexibility across different shooting scenarios.
Lens Specifications — Pentax 40mm f/2.8
| Spec | Detail |
|---|---|
| Use Cases | Travel |
| Lens Type | Pancake |
| Format | APS-C |
| Zoom/Prime | Prime |
| Focal Length | 40mm |
| Maximum Aperture | f/2.8 |
| Camera System | DSLR |
| Lens Mount | Pentax K |
| Autofocus | Yes |
| Focus Type | Auto, Manual |
| Image Stabilization | None |
| Filter Thread | 49mm |
Description — Pentax 40mm f/2.8
The Pentax HD DA 40mm f/2.8 Limited is a prime, pancake-style lens built for Pentax K mount APS-C DSLRs. Tipping the scales at just 80g, it's designed for photographers who prioritize portability without giving up a useful f/2.8 maximum aperture. The 40mm focal length places it squarely in standard range territory — a versatile choice for everyday subjects.
Both autofocus and manual focus are supported, giving shooters control over how they approach focus in different situations. The 49mm filter thread keeps accessory costs low and the overall package compact. With no image stabilization on board, the lens keeps its design simple and its weight minimal, leaning on the inherent steadiness of a pancake form factor and the photographer's own technique.
For Pentax DSLR users looking for a lightweight, pocketable prime with a standard focal length, the HD DA 40mm f/2.8 Limited is a purpose-built option that delivers a capable aperture in one of the smallest possible packages.
